Avalon, Chapman, Nordeman, Passion To Rock The Rockies

Brentwood, TN (Sparrow Records) - EMI CMG artists Avalon, Steven Curtis Chapman, David Crowder*Band, Nichole Nordeman, and Chris Tomlin are among the acts scheduled to perform at the 2006 GMA Music in the Rockies concert series July 30 through August 4 in Estes Park, Colorado.

More than just a family-friendly concert series in a beautiful resort location, Music in the Rockies also offers classes and talent competitions for aspiring songwriters and artists that emphasize spiritual as well as musical growth. Performers such as Michael W. Smith, Stacie Orrico, and Matthew West have cited their first visits to the annual event as a turning point in their own careers.

Among the concert highlights at this year's GMA Music in the Rockies will be Passion Worship Night (Sunday, July 30) featuring 2006 Dove Award-winning artist-worshipers Chris Tomlin and David Crowder*Band, plus Passion founder Louie Giglio. Also, Steven Curtis Chapman will headline a concert on Wednesday, August 2, presented by his charitable adoption organization Shaohannah's Hope.
